How do I teach algebraic expressions to students who are new to variables?
Start with the concrete before the abstract. Have students describe real situations in words first — "three more than a number" — then show how that phrase maps directly to x + 3. Once they can move between language and symbols fluently, introduce coefficients and constants as named parts of an expression rather than mysterious notation. Keeping the vocabulary explicit (term, coefficient, constant, variable) from day one prevents the confusion that compounds later when expressions get more complex.
What kinds of practice problems help students get better at working with expressions?
The most effective practice mixes three types: evaluating expressions by substituting given values, writing expressions from word phrases, and simplifying by combining like terms. What mistakes do students commonly make with algebraic expressions?
Three errors come up constantly. First, students treat the variable as a label rather than a quantity — writing "3a + 2a = 5a²" instead of 5a because they think combining terms means multiplying. Second, they confuse expressions with equations and try to "solve" for x when no equals sign is present. Third, when evaluating, they substitute incorrectly with negative numbers — forgetting to apply the negative to the entire term. Targeted practice on each of these, with immediate feedback, closes the gaps faster than general review.

How are algebraic expressions sequenced in the Common Core math curriculum?
Common Core introduces expressions in the upper elementary grades, where students write and interpret simple expressions involving whole numbers without evaluating them — the focus is on understanding structure, not computation. By sixth grade, students apply properties of operations to generate equivalent expressions and begin working with variables in earnest. Seventh grade extends this to rational number coefficients and the distributive property, and eighth grade transitions from expressions to equations and functions. The progression is deliberately slow at first: students need to read and write expressions fluently before they manipulate them.

What is an algebraic expression, and how is it different from an equation?
An algebraic expression is a combination of numbers, variables, and operations — like 4x + 7 — with no equals sign. An equation sets two expressions equal to each other, like 4x + 7 = 19, and can be solved for the variable. Students often conflate the two, so making this distinction explicit early prevents persistent confusion throughout algebra.
